Subject: [PATCH 4/4] KVM: x86: Simplify logic to handle lack of host NX support
Date: Tue, 15 Jun 2021 09:45:35 -0700	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<20210615164535.2146172-5-seanjc@google.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<20210615164535.2146172-1-seanjc@google.com>

Use boot_cpu_has() to check for NX support now that KVM requires
host_efer.NX=1 if NX is supported.  Opportunistically avoid the guest
CPUID lookup in cpuid_fix_nx_cap() if NX is supported, which is by far
the common case.

diff --git a/arch/x86/kvm/cpuid.c b/arch/x86/kvm/cpuid.c
index b4da665bb892..786f556302cd 100644
--- a/arch/x86/kvm/cpuid.c
+++ b/arch/x86/kvm/cpuid.c
@@ -208,16 +208,14 @@ static void kvm_vcpu_after_set_cpuid(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 	kvm_mmu_reset_context(vcpu);
 }
 
-static int is_efer_nx(void)
-{
-	return host_efer & EFER_NX;
-}
-
 static void cpuid_fix_nx_cap(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 {
 	int i;
 	struct kvm_cpuid_entry2 *e, *entry;
 
+	if (boot_cpu_has(X86_FEATURE_NX))
+		return;
+
 	entry = NULL;
 	for (i = 0; i < vcpu->arch.cpuid_nent; ++i) {
 		e = &vcpu->arch.cpuid_entries[i];
@@ -226,7 +224,7 @@ static void cpuid_fix_nx_cap(struct kvm_vcpu *vcpu)
 			break;
 		}
 	}
-	if (entry && cpuid_entry_has(entry, X86_FEATURE_NX) && !is_efer_nx()) {
+	if (entry && cpuid_entry_has(entry, X86_FEATURE_NX)) {
 		cpuid_entry_clear(entry, X86_FEATURE_NX);
 		printk(KERN_INFO "kvm: guest NX capability removed\n");
 	}
@@ -401,7 +399,6 @@ static __always_inline void kvm_cpu_cap_mask(enum cpuid_leafs leaf, u32 mask)
 
 void kvm_set_cpu_caps(void)
 {
-	unsigned int f_nx = is_efer_nx() ? F(NX) : 0;
 #ifdef CONFIG_X86_64
 	unsigned int f_gbpages = F(GBPAGES);
 	unsigned int f_lm = F(LM);
@@ -515,7 +512,7 @@ void kvm_set_cpu_caps(void)
 		F(CX8) | F(APIC) | 0 /* Reserved */ | F(SYSCALL) |
 		F(MTRR) | F(PGE) | F(MCA) | F(CMOV) |
 		F(PAT) | F(PSE36) | 0 /* Reserved */ |
-		f_nx | 0 /* Reserved */ | F(MMXEXT) | F(MMX) |
+		F(NX) | 0 /* Reserved */ | F(MMXEXT) | F(MMX) |
 		F(FXSR) | F(FXSR_OPT) | f_gbpages | F(RDTSCP) |
 		0 /* Reserved */ | f_lm | F(3DNOWEXT) | F(3DNOW)
 	);
